Get an Apartment Sublet to Save Some Money

If you are currently renting an apartment, and are finding yourself short on money, you can consider renting out a room in your apartment to a roommate to help bring in a few extra bucks, as well as helping someone out. There are a lot of different reasons that people need apartment sublets, but if you are in the position of being able to share the rent with a roommate, it is something that you may want to consider setting up. Subletting your apartment to college kids, transients, and other types of people can not only bring you extra money, but also introduce you to new types of people.

If you are a transient, college student, or just need a room to rent, you are going to want to consider finding an apartment sublet to save yourself some money. The people mentioned above have rooms ready to rent to you, provided that you cover your section of the rent, which is agreed upon before you take possession of the room or apartment you’ll be staying in. This is one of the best ways to save yourself money, and still have a roof over your head until you get in a better position.

By sharing an apartment with another owner, you are going to be able to save yourself a lot of money on rent, but you can also work out agreements to save everyone even more money than before. By splitting grocery bills, utility bills, and other types of monthly expenses you can greatly reduce each others debt, so everyone has more cash to enjoy throughout the month. While some problems do tend to arise from situations like this, as long as you have a strong written agreement setup in the beginning, there should be no discrepancies about who is paying what portion.

Being a college student means that your finances are usually incredibly strapped. Getting together with other college students to sublet an apartment is one of the best ways of getting yourself through school without going completely broke, or having to borrow large amounts of money from either your family or credit card lenders. By contributing to your part of the monthly expenses, as well as sharing the other bills like food and entertainment, you are going to be able to actually put money back into your savings account each month. If you continued this until you finished school, you would stand to build a large savings account.
